I had Mac springs installed and now when I hit a small to medium bump or when I push the back of the car down with force you can hear the rubber isolators making noise. At least that's what I it sounds like to me. I also had rear/upr control arms installed at the same time.

Is there a quick and easy fix for this??? I was thinking of coating the bottom of the spring where it meets the isolators with oil...

What kind of sound, a creeking sound, or a banging sound. If you think its the springs creeking, Im sure you could spray a little white lithium or something on the springs. Did the control arms you had installed have polly bushings? Do they have grease fittings on them?

Make sure it is not the parking brake cables rubbing on the holes where they come out of the body (just ahead of the rear wheels). Silicone spray or white (lithium) grease will fix it nicely.
